Dismissed
The Veteran withdrew his appeals for increased ratings and the challenge to a rating reduction, thus the Board dismissed the appeal.
The deciding factor: The Veteran requested to withdraw all pending claims and appeals prior to the promulgation of a decision on the claims on appeal.
